CABLE NEWS
RECEIVED LAST NIGHT. (Renter's Despatches to the Mail.) BOER INSURRECTION. DUTCH SETTLERS' REPUBLIC London, 21st. Latest advices from the Cape report that the Boers in the'•Transvaal have openly rebelled and occupied Ploidelberg. They have declared Kruger president of the republic. The telegraph was cut, but no blood was shed. Colonial troops are being sent forward. IRELAND’S LAND WAR. Loudon, 21st, Three hundred London constables are being despatched to Ireland to assist in preserving order.
